Output 65af4e8d3dbb35ec5f8ed6bb90e781976daac50545732c413878dcd1474f88e7:4

value
26997034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4011631bef621e055532ab13d39aa7a1cb222f0e OP_EQUAL
address
37XmzuCvvyJ9BtCLNSzfdBozmLdi3UTXHk
transaction
65af4e8d3dbb35ec5f8ed6bb90e781976daac50545732c413878dcd1474f88e7
spent
true